RS Models 1/72 Doflug D-3801 Swiss Fighter # 92311
The Doflug D-3801 was a Swiss-built fighter aircraft developed during the Second World War, representing an advanced evolution of the earlier Morane-Saulnier designs produced under licence in Switzerland.
Manufactured by Doflug (Dornier-Werke Altenrhein), the D-3801 was based on the French Morane-Saulnier M.S.406, but featured significant local improvements that enhanced its performance and combat capability.
One of the most notable upgrades was the installation of a more powerful Hispano-Suiza 12Y-51 engine, which provided improved speed and climb performance compared to earlier variants such as the D-3800.
This allowed the aircraft to better fulfil its role as an interceptor within Switzerland’s air defence network.
Armament was also strengthened, typically consisting of a 20mm cannon mounted in the engine hub and supplemented by machine guns in the wings.
This gave the D-3801 a more effective punch against potential intruders, reflecting the increasing demands of aerial combat during the war.
Although Switzerland remained neutral throughout the conflict, the D-3801 played an important role in safeguarding Swiss airspace.
It was used to intercept and escort foreign aircraft that violated Swiss neutrality, as well as to demonstrate the country’s ability to defend its borders.
Visually, the aircraft is distinctive for its Swiss national markings—bold white crosses set against red backgrounds—often seen on the wings and tail, along with camouflage schemes suited to the Alpine environment.
The Doflug D-3801 stands as a testament to Swiss engineering and adaptation, transforming an imported design into a capable home-built fighter that served reliably into the post-war years, remaining in operation until the late 1940s.
